O'NEIL, John

  • Born: 22 March 1855 at 8.45 pm, Gartness Iron Works, Shotts, Lanarkshire, Scotland

   Another name for John was O'NIEL, John.1

  General Notes:

John was the first child of his parents. His father, John, who had been present where the birth took place, gave notice of his birth, and made his X mark.

The 1861 census for Bothwell parish, Lanarkshire, Scotland, recorded John O'Niel [sic] as the head of a household living in Mossend village. With John lived his wife, Sarah, their four young children, John's mother, Mary and a 22 year old Irish born lodger. The eldest child, John O'Niel, was recorded as 6 years of age and had been born in Bothwell parish, Lanarkshire, Scotland. Amazingly for a child so young he worked as a puddler server. 1

  Research Notes:

John's birth certificate was issued in the first year of statutory certification of births, deaths and marriages in Scotland. This was a longer and more detailed birth certificate than that issued later. As a result we have his parents' ages and places of birth, year and place of marriage, and the number of children in the family to date.
